What type of transport takes place when a protein allows an ion to enter a cell but no energy is needed to make this happen

Respuesta :

alli029
alli029 alli029
  • 03-11-2020

Answer:

Facilitated Transport.

Explanation: In facilitated transport, also called facilitated diffusion, materials diffuse across the plasma membrane with the help of membrane proteins. Hopefully this helps!
